Memory in 32 and 64-Bit ArchitecturesIn terms of Random Access Memory, 32-bit architectures can address 4GB of memory, maximum. A 64-bit architecture, in turn, has a theoretical limit of addressing 16 million TB of memory.

Every byte of RAM requires its own address, and the processor limits the length of those addresses. A 32-bit processor uses addresses that are 32 bits long. There are only 4,294,967,296, or 4GB, possible 32-bit addresses. There are workarounds to these limitations, but they don't really apply to most PCs.What is the highest RAM for a PC?
